Which of the following is a prepositional phrase? (1 point) he didn't feel safe leaving us behind without supervision

A preposition gives the positioning of something like "'over", "under", "above"... Your example is not literal; the use of the preposition is idiomatic. We talk about "leaving someone behind" and "behind" is the preposition referring to the position of the direct object, "us."
